Custom Solutions Services

Off-the-shelf software often falls short when you need solutions that fit your unique business processes, integrate with your existing systems, or solve problems that standard products can't address. Our custom solutions team partners with organizations to design and build tailored software that addresses specific challenges and creates competitive advantages.

Whether you need a custom application, a specialized tool, or a complete system integration, we provide custom solutions that are designed specifically for your business requirements and workflows.

Custom IT solutions for Kitchener’s tech-driven economy

Kitchener’s fast-growing tech and startup ecosystem means local businesses rely heavily on always-on, high-performing IT systems. Many organizations struggle to keep infrastructure, applications, and workflows aligned with rapid growth, new compliance requirements, and hybrid work models across the Kitchener–Waterloo corridor. Custom IT solutions help design, integrate, and support technology around specific business processes instead of forcing teams to work around generic tools.

Frequent downtime and unstable networks

Manufacturers, logistics firms, and professional services in Kitchener lose valuable time and revenue when networks, Wi‑Fi, VPNs, or key line‑of‑business apps go down unexpectedly. Unplanned outages are often caused by aging hardware, poor configuration, and a lack of proactive monitoring across multiple locations and remote workers. A custom IT partner can architect resilient networks, implement real‑time monitoring, and standardize configurations so local teams stay connected and productive.

Increasing cybersecurity threats for local businesses

As Kitchener continues to attract startups, established tech firms, and growing SMEs, the region has also become a larger target for phishing, ransomware, and data theft. Many small and mid‑sized businesses rely on basic antivirus and default cloud security settings that do not address advanced threats or industry-specific compliance needs. Tailored security solutions such as managed detection and response, identity and access management, and security awareness training protect sensitive data while supporting local regulatory and client requirements.

Outdated systems slowing down operations

Plenty of organizations in Kitchener still run on legacy servers, old desktop setups, or software that no longer integrates smoothly with newer cloud platforms. These outdated environments cause slow performance, manual workarounds, and incompatibilities with modern collaboration and CRM tools relied on by regional tech and service companies. Custom IT services can modernize infrastructure through phased upgrades, hybrid cloud designs, and application integration that fit existing budgets and operational realities.

Fragmented cloud and hybrid workplaces

With many Kitchener teams working between office, home, and client sites, businesses often end up with a patchwork of SaaS tools, file-sharing platforms, and communication apps. This fragmentation leads to version conflicts, security gaps, and poor user adoption when systems are not designed to work together. A custom solutions provider can standardize Microsoft 365, line‑of‑business apps, and cloud storage with single sign‑on, structured permissions, and workflows tailored to how local teams actually collaborate.

Lack of strategic IT planning and governance

Growing companies in Kitchener frequently outgrow their original IT setup but still make ad‑hoc technology purchases without a long‑term roadmap. This results in duplicated tools, unclear ownership, and difficulty scaling systems to support new locations, staff, or services. Virtual CIO and IT governance services help business leaders align technology investments with growth plans, create standards, and implement policies so IT becomes a strategic enabler instead of a reactive expense.

Compliance, backup, and disaster recovery gaps

Local businesses that handle client data, financial information, or intellectual property often lack fully documented backup, retention, and recovery processes. When incidents such as hardware failure, cyberattacks, or accidental deletion occur, recovery can be slow or incomplete, risking revenue and reputation in the region’s competitive market. Custom IT solutions deliver tested backup strategies, recovery time objectives, and compliance-ready documentation designed around each organization’s risk profile and regulatory environment.

Limited internal IT capacity

Many Kitchener organizations either have a very small internal IT team or rely on staff who juggle IT responsibilities with other roles. This makes it difficult to keep up with patching, user support, project work, and security hardening while still supporting day‑to‑day operations. Partnering with a custom IT solutions provider gives local businesses access to a broader team of specialists who can handle complex projects, ongoing support, and proactive maintenance without the overhead of hiring a large in‑house department.

Business Analysis & Requirements Discovery

Building effective custom solutions starts with deeply understanding your business processes, pain points, and goals. We conduct thorough business analysis to identify requirements, map workflows, and define success criteria before any development begins.

Our discovery process includes stakeholder interviews, process mapping, requirements workshops, and gap analysis. We document findings clearly and work with you to prioritize features and define a solution that addresses your most critical needs while remaining feasible and cost-effective.

Tailored Design & User Experience

Custom solutions should feel intuitive and efficient for your specific users and use cases, not like generic software adapted to your needs. We design user experiences that match your workflows, terminology, and business logic, creating interfaces that feel natural and productive.

Our design process includes user research, wireframing, prototyping, and usability testing. We ensure the solution we build aligns with how your team actually works, reducing training time and increasing adoption and satisfaction.

Custom Application Development

When standard software can't meet your needs, custom applications provide the flexibility and functionality you require. We build custom web applications, desktop software, and mobile apps that are designed specifically for your business processes and requirements.

Our custom development includes full-stack application development, database design, API creation, and integration capabilities. We use modern technologies and best practices to ensure your custom application is maintainable, scalable, and secure.

Workflow Automation & Process Optimization

Manual processes are slow, error-prone, and don't scale well as your business grows. We help identify opportunities for automation and build custom solutions that streamline workflows, reduce manual effort, and eliminate bottlenecks.

Our automation services include process analysis, workflow design, automation development, and integration with existing systems. We help you eliminate repetitive tasks, reduce errors, and free up your team to focus on higher-value work.

System Integration & Data Synchronization

Most businesses use multiple systems that need to work together, but getting different platforms to share data and coordinate workflows can be challenging. We build custom integrations that connect your systems, synchronize data, and create unified workflows across platforms.

Our integration services include API development, data mapping, real-time synchronization, and workflow orchestration. We ensure your systems work together seamlessly, providing a cohesive experience and eliminating data silos.

Industry-Specific Solutions

Some industries have unique requirements, regulations, or workflows that generic software can't address effectively. We build custom solutions tailored to specific industries, incorporating domain knowledge, compliance requirements, and industry best practices.

Our industry-specific solutions include healthcare systems, financial services applications, manufacturing tools, and more. We work with you to understand industry requirements and build solutions that meet regulatory standards and industry expectations.

Legacy System Modernization

Legacy systems often contain critical business logic and data but are difficult to maintain, integrate, and scale. We help modernize legacy systems by rebuilding them with modern technologies while preserving functionality and migrating data safely.

Our modernization approach includes system analysis, architecture redesign, incremental migration, and data preservation. We help you move from outdated platforms to modern, maintainable solutions without disrupting business operations.

Scalable Architecture & Future-Proofing

Custom solutions should grow with your business, not become bottlenecks as you scale. We design architectures that can handle growth in users, data, and complexity, ensuring your investment continues to deliver value as your business evolves.

Our architecture services include scalability planning, performance optimization, modular design, and cloud-ready infrastructure. We build solutions that can adapt to changing requirements and scale efficiently without requiring complete rewrites.

Ongoing Support & Evolution

Custom solutions need ongoing care to stay secure, performant, and aligned with evolving business needs. We provide maintenance, updates, and enhancement services that keep your custom solution running smoothly and adapting to new requirements.

Our support services include bug fixes, security updates, performance optimization, and feature enhancements. We work with you to prioritize improvements and ensure your custom solution continues to deliver value as your business grows and changes.

How We Help Your Business

Partnering with our custom solutions team gives you access to experienced developers who understand how to build software that fits your unique needs. We focus on understanding your business, designing solutions that work the way you work, and delivering software that creates real competitive advantages.

Whether you need a complete custom application, workflow automation, system integration, or legacy modernization, we provide tailored solutions that address your specific challenges and support your business goals.